I am restoring my 56 Chevy 210 that I have owned since 1969.
It's been in the weeds for a long time, but now it resides in my new shop on the lift for the rest of my days.
Last time it was on the road, it had a 1969 Corvette 427 out of a friends wrecked car. Bad for him, good for me. I still have the engine and 4 speed, so that is probably what I will use.
My question is which brake booster/master cylinder assembly would you recommend for a big block in a 56?
I already bought a guys disc brake assemblies off his 55 that he is doing something different with.

I'm partial to the hydra-boost setup if you are serious about stopping. Seems a lot of people are using them, especially if you have an aftermarket cam that drops your vacuum level below what a v-booster requires.
